More about Merseyway Shopping Centre

Merseyway Shopping Centre is a large shopping centre in Stockport, England. Adjoining onto Mersey Square, it forms the basis of the town's main shopping area. Opened in 1965 and extensively refurbished in the 1990s, it consists mainly of a large pedestrianised area built on stilts over the River Mersey. There are two levels of walkways giving access to the retail units. Merseyway is mostly an open air precinct, though the front area (at the western end) was given a canopy in the 1990s and is now enclosed forming a small mall.The developer was Hammerson who also owned the centre until 2003 when they sold the leasehold to a private property company (Stockport Holdings Ltd) owned by the Jersey-based Halabi family trust. In 2009, the centre was placed into receivership.The anchor stores are Debenhams and Marks & Spencer and there are approximately 85 other retailers.. To the south and east of the centre are the Peel Centre and the towns' historic Market.The centre and Stockport's shopping area attract about 14 million visitors per year, making it a prominent shopping destination in the Greater Manchester Urban Area. Its catchment covers much of the affluent areas of North Cheshire and South Manchester, competing with other major retail destinations in the area such as Manchester City Centre, Ashton-under-Lyne and the Trafford Centre. The centre also hosts numerous promotional events at Christmas and throughout the year.
